Réjane Williams is an organisational psychologist with over 20 years’ experience in researching, designing and implementing interventions for individual, collective and organisational change. Her focus is on racism, diversity, racial healing, transformation, and social justice in organisations. Currently, she is pursuing her PhD (Department of Psychology, Wits University) dealing with the racialisation of black senior professionals in organisations.
